Draught at the brewpub, big long lasting creamy head, strong carbonation at first but wares of quite quickly, a touch hazy yellow colour, aromas of lemon. spice, hints of vanila essence and some metalic notes. classic flavours of bubblegum and vanila with some white fruits, very light bitterness, short lightly sour aftertaste.

Re-rate 5/19/11: Bottle sample at a blind Hefeweizens tasting. Cloudy yellow-orange. Aroma of yeast, wheat, banana, other fruits and bubblegum notes. Sweetish fruity-spicy flavor with a drier finish with yeast. Medium-bodied. My 7th place of the tasting. 7/4/5/3/11=3
Draught sample at the brewpub. Cloudy yellow color. Wheaty aroma with some citrus (pomelo, grapefruit, orange) and some hints of spices and apples. Sweetish wheaty flavor with fruits and some graininess. Light to medium-bodied. 6/3/5/3/11=2.8
